Andy Rautins named assistant GM; Clippers radio voice Noah Eagle joins the crew

Published: Dec. 9, 2020, 8 p.m.

Literally minutes after the announcement that he's joining the CEBL's Ottawa Blackjacks as assistant General Manager, Andy Rautins has to sit in the hot seat on his own podcast, dealing with his new boss Shep and co-host DG. The great stories continue with a firsthand account of the Los Angeles Clippers with their brilliant young radio play-by-play announcer Noah Eagle, who was on the air the day Kobe died, and the day the Clippers lost in the Playoffs to the Nuggets. What was it like interviewing Kawhi Leonard at the All-Star Game? Will the Mafuzzy Chef's show continue in Hollywood? How did Kawhi recruit Serge Ibaka to LA any way? This episode is chockfull of inside details from people living directly within the game of basketball.
